Multiply 48/21 with 27/60

1st number: 2 6/21, 2nd number: 27/60

This multiplication involving fractions can also be rephrased as "What is 48/21 of 27/60?"

48/21 × 27/60 is 36/35.

Steps for multiplying fractions

  1. Simply multiply the numerators and denominators separately:
  2. 48/21 × 27/60 = 48 × 27/21 × 60 = 1296/1260
  3. After reducing the fraction, the answer is 36/35
